Naruto Whirlpool: The Natural Wonder
Although located just a short distance from the Awa Dance Festival, the Naruto Whirlpool is a natural wonder that captivates visitors with its powerful tidal currents and breathtaking vistas.
Formed by the meeting of the Seto Inland Sea and the Pacific Ocean, the whirlpool creates a mesmerizing display of swirling waters that can reach up to 20 knots in speed.
Travelers can witness this phenomenon from the WONDER NARUTO sightseeing boats, providing a unique and thrilling perspective.
